NTLM message structure notes:
1. a 'short' containing the length of the buffer in bytes
2. a 'short' containing the allocated space for the buffer in bytes
3. a 'long' containing the offset to the start of the buffer from the
beginning of the NTLM message, in bytes.
A 'short' is a little-endian, 16-bit unsigned value.
A 'long' is a little-endian, 32-bit unsigned value.
A 'security buffer' represents a triplet used to point to a buffer,
consisting of two shorts and one long:
1. A 'short' containing the length of the buffer content in bytes.
2. A 'short' containing the allocated space for the buffer in bytes.
3. A 'long' containing the offset to the start of the buffer in bytes,
from the beginning of the NTLM message.
